NAME
systemd-hibernate-resume.service, systemd-hibernate-resume - Resume
from hibernation
SYNOPSIS
systemd-hibernate-resume.service
/usr/lib/systemd/systemd-hibernate-resume
DESCRIPTION
systemd-hibernate-resume.service initiates the resume from hibernation.
systemd-hibernate-resume only supports the in-kernel hibernation
implementation, see Swap suspend[1]. Internally, it works by writing
the major:minor of specified device node to /sys/power/resume, along
with the offset in memory pages (/sys/power/resume_offset) if
supported.
Failing to initiate a resume is not an error condition. It may mean
that there was no resume image (e. g. if the system has been simply
powered off and not hibernated). In such cases, the boot is ordinarily
continued.
